#5ec155 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#5ec155 is composed of 36.9% red, 75.7% green and 33.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 56%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 115 degrees, a saturation of 46.6% and a lightness of 54.5%. #5ec155 color hex could be obtained by blending #bcffaa with #008300.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

● #5ec155 color description : Moderate lime green.
The hexadecimal color #5ec155 has RGB values of R:94, G:193, B:85 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 6209877.
